As per an official post by Royal Enfield on its Facebook page, the online sale for the Classic 500 Tribute Black limited-edition motorcycle has concluded and the bookings have been closed. Here is what the brand has to say about it: "A legacy that is over a decade old came to an end, with the conclusion of the online sale of the Limited Edition Classic Tribute Black. The last to carry the legendary UCE 500cc engine. Congratulations to all the lucky owners and thank you to all who participated." [caption id="attachment_540406" align="aligncenter" width="844"]Royal Enfield Classic 500 Tribute Black Front 3-Quarter View of Royal Enfield Classic 500 Tribute Black[/caption] The online sale window was open on the brand's official website between 2:00 PM to 5:00 PM on February 10, 2020, and those who had a unique code generated earlier were given the chance to try their luck to own the Classic 500 Tribute Black. The brand has charged INR 50,000 as the booking amount while the motorcycle is priced at INR 2.49 lakh (on-road Delhi). The Classic 500 Tribute Black has been handcrafted at the Tiruvottiyur factory in Chennai. Mechanically, the retro cruiser motorcycle remains powered by the same BS4-compliant 499cc, single-cylinder, air-cooled, fuel-injected engine that churns out a maximum power of 27.2HP @ 5250 rpm along with a peak torque of 41.3Nm @ 4000 rpm. The engine comes mated to a 5-speed gearbox. [caption id="attachment_540401" align="aligncenter" width="1920"]Royal Enfield Classic 500 Tribute Black Royal Enfield Classic 500 Tribute Black Online Bookings Closed[/caption] The design elements of the Classic 500 Tribute Black is something that attracts the most. It comes featured with a unique ‘End of Build’ serial number in addition to an eye-catching dual-tone black colour scheme with golden accents. The motorcycle will be delivered on a first-come-first-serve basis. The deliveries of the limited-edition Classic 500 are expected to commence by the end of this month.
